Panel Box Installation in Provo, UT
Panel box installation services involve setting up or upgrading the electrical distribution panels that manage power flow within a property. These services are essential for new construction projects, additions, or upgrades to existing electrical systems, ensuring that circuits are properly organized and capable of supporting current electrical demands. Property owners typically seek this service when installing a new electrical system, expanding their current setup, or replacing outdated panels to meet safety standards and accommodate new appliances or technology.
Before requesting panel box installation, homeowners should understand the electrical load requirements of their property and any specific code compliance considerations. It’s also helpful to know the size and type of panel needed, as well as any future expansion plans that might influence the choice of panel. Clarifying these details can help ensure the installation process meets the property’s current needs and allows for safe, reliable electrical service.

Panel Box Installation Questions
What is a panel box? A panel box is an electrical enclosure that distributes power throughout a property and houses circuit breakers or fuses.
When should a panel box be replaced? Replacement may be needed when the panel is outdated, shows signs of damage, or cannot support additional electrical loads.
What types of properties typically require panel box installation? Residential homes, commercial buildings, and multi-family properties often need new or upgraded panel boxes.
What are common signs that a panel box needs service? Frequent tripping of circuit breakers, burning smells, or visible damage are indicators that service may be necessary.
